What is Ozempic?
Ozempic is a glucagon-like peptide-1 (GLP-1) receptor agonist. It mimics the action of incretin hormonal agents, which are naturally produced in the gut after food consumption. These hormones promote insulin secretion, reduce glucagon secretion, slow gastric emptying, and eventually lead to a boost in satiety, adding to weight management.

Ozempic works by binding to the GLP-1 receptor in the pancreas and stimulating insulin secretion in action to raised blood sugar levels. It likewise inhibits glucagon secretion, which is vital for regulating glucose production by the liver. The combined effect helps to reduce blood glucose levels, manage weight, and minimize overall cardiovascular danger.
Dosage Information
The common beginning dose for Ozempic is 0.25 mg as soon as weekly for 4 weeks, which is followed by an increase to 0.5 mg as soon as weekly for ongoing maintenance. Depending on specific blood sugar control and tolerability, the dose can be further increased to 1mg or 2mg.

While Ozempic is usually well-tolerated, some individuals might experience side results. Typical adverse effects include:
Nausea: Often happens when beginning treatment and generally reduces in time.Vomiting: Can happen together with nausea; it is a good idea to take the medication with food initially to lessen this effect.Diarrhea: Another gastrointestinal concern frequently experienced by new users.Stomach Pain: May happen, especially throughout the early stages of treatment.Major Side Effects
Although uncommon, major negative effects can occur, consisting of:
Pancreatitis: Characterized by extreme stomach discomfort and persistent nausea/vomiting.Thyroid Tumors: Increased risk in animal studies, though this requires more research in human beings.Kidney Problems: Worsening kidney function may take place, especially in clients with pre-existing kidney conditions.Frequently asked questions about Ozempic 0.5 mgQ1: How long does it consider Ozempic to start working?
